RESOLUTION NO. 2009-773
RESOLUTION ACCEPTING AND APPROVING
ACQUISITION OF PROPERTY GENERALLY LOCATED AT
408 FOWLER STREET IN THE CITY OF WATERLOO,
BLACK HAWK COUNTY, IOWA.
WHEREAS, Iowa Code Section 657A. 10A allows cities to
petition the courts for possession of vacant and dilapidated
homes, of which no one will take responsibility for its
condition, and
WHEREAS, the hereinafter described parcel contains a vacant
dwelling that has been deemed dangerous and unsafe and does not
meet the City of Waterloo' s Housing Code, and
WHEREAS, it is the intention of the City of Waterloo to
demolish the dangerous building immediately, and
WHEREAS, after said demolition, the City of Waterloo will
be able to offer the property to the adjacent property owners or
interested parties for a reasonable cost, and
WHEREAS, the Iowa District Court for Black Hawk County
found that proper Notice of Intent to Take Default against
several parties was properly mailed, and
WHEREAS, the Iowa District Court for Black Hawk County
found:
1 . That 408 Fowler Street, legally described as follows :
That part of Lot No. 3 in Block No. 7 in Lane and
Fowler' s Addition to the City of Waterloo, Iowa,
described as follows : Commencing at a point on
the North line of Lot No. 3 , in Block No. 7 , 80
feet East of the Northwest corner of Lot No. 4 in
Block No . 7 ; thence running South parallel with
the West line of Lot No. 3 , a distance of 100
feet; thence running East parallel with the South
line of said Lot No. 3 a distance of 30 feet;
thence South parallel with the East line of said
Lot No. 3 to the South line of Lot No. 3 ; thence
East along the South line of said Lot No. 3 to
the Southeast corner thereof ; thence North to the
Northeast corner of said Lot: No . 3 ; thence West
to the place of beginning, all in the City of
Waterloo, Black Hawk County, Iowa;
is a residence located in Waterloo, Black Hawk County, Iowa.
There are no utilities being provided to the property. The
property is unoccupied and has been vacant for a number of
years . The property does not meet the City' s Housing Code for
being fit for human habitation or occupancy. The building has
